Urban ASAK drops second game of Spring Preview to Team Harden

In a tightly contested battle, Urban ASAK lose to Team Harden on Saturday, 56-53.

ASAK looked sharp out of the gate, with Jamal Shead scoring the first three buckets and dishing out an assist to put the team up 9-0 early. Team Harden struck back and took a 35-29 lead by the end of the first half. Urban ASAK closed the gap once again and came within a bucket of sending the game into overtime but ultimately fell short.

Darius McBride led the team in scoring with 13 points (three 3-pointers) and Dillon Gooding added 10. Urban ASAK newcomer Jelen Hanspard had a well-rounded game with nine points, five rebounds, two assists and one steal.
